High affinity fluorescent a4 beta 1/a9 beta 1 inhibitor; mobilizes HSCs

High affinity fluorescent α4β1/α9β1 inhibitor (Kd values are 12.7 and 38 nM, respectively); fluorescent version of BOP (Cat.No. 6047). Rapidly and preferentially mobilizes HSCs and progenitors in vivo. Excitation maximum, 561 nm; emissiosn maximum, 585 nm.
Cao et al (2014) Design, synthesis and binding properties of a fluorescent α9β1/α4β1 integrin antagonist and its application as an in vi Org.Biomol.Chem. 12 965 PMID:24363056 |Cao et al (2016) Therapeutic targeting and rapid mobilization of endosteal HSC using a small molecule integrin antagonist. Nat.Commun. 7 11007 PMID:26975966
